Should You Buy a 2005 KTM Enduro Two-Stroke?

The 2005 KTM Enduro Two-Stroke is a lightweight and agile off-road motorcycle designed for serious trail riders and enduro enthusiasts. Known for its exceptional handling and performance, this bike features a two-stroke engine that delivers quick acceleration and a thrilling ride. While specific horsepower and torque figures are not available, riders often praise the bike for its responsiveness and power-to-weight ratio, making it a favorite among competitive riders. The bike's design focuses on durability and ease of maintenance, allowing riders to tackle challenging terrains with confidence.

Potential buyers should be aware that while the KTM Enduro is celebrated for its performance, it may not be the best choice for casual riders or those seeking a comfortable, leisurely ride. This motorcycle is best suited for individuals who are experienced in off-road riding and are looking for a machine that can handle rigorous conditions and provide an adrenaline-pumping experience.

Strengths

  • +Lightweight and agile design for superior handling
  • +Powerful two-stroke engine for quick acceleration
  • +Excellent suspension setup for off-road stability
  • +Durable construction suitable for rugged terrains
  • +Easy to maintain and repair

Weaknesses

  • -Limited comfort for long-distance rides
  • -May require more frequent maintenance than four-stroke models
  • -Not ideal for novice riders due to its performance focus
  • -Fuel efficiency may be lower compared to other bike types
  • -Lack of modern features like fuel injection or advanced electronics
